Dennis Avenue Health Center to Move in March (PHOTO)

The Dennis Avenue Health Center will move to its newly constructed building on March 5. The new building is  located at 2000 Dennis Avenue in Silver Spring. According to a news release, services for the center will be suspended from Friday, March 4 to Wednesday, March 9, while equipment and supplies are moved and set-up. […]

MCPS District Announces Schools are Closed Today

Montgomery County Public Schools officials have announced that the district’s schools are closed today, Feb. 16, because of icy weather conditions. Administrative offices will open three hours late. All school-sponsored and community-use activities in school buildings are canceled.
